The Division of Administration is the state government’s management arm and the hub of its financial operations. Division offices perform a wide variety of activities including the following:
+ Overseeing the state’s capital construction program
+ Working to provide state and federal grants for community development
+ Development of the state budget
+ Providing technology services
+ Giving agencies guidance in the state purchasing and contracting process as they seek goods and services
+ Administering a program that provides federal funds to help Louisiana residents recover from a series of devastating hurricanes

Job Duties and Other Information
Job Duties:
Serves as the Timekeeper of payroll for OCD-CDBG, LGAP. Special training and knowledge of the LaGOV HR system is required to key on-line payroll corrections and coding for approximately 22 employees. Requires general knowledge of Family Medical and Leave Act (FMLA),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A), Civil Service leave rules, leave codes, compensatory time codes and distribution of funds for technical assistance.
Reviews employees' timesheets and leave slips for accuracy. Verifies time entry when needed. Responsible for the maintenance and confidentiality of all payroll records for the office.
Serves as office receptionist. Screens and routes phone calls according to urgency and type of request.
Answers general questions regarding the LCDBG, LGAP, and CWEF programs when possible. Opens, stamps, logs, and distributes mail. Prepares packages, letters, etc. for mailing and mails as appropriate.
Serves as agency Transportation Coordinator of the Fleet Management Program in accordance with the State's Fleet Management Regulations and by the use of the Transportation Coordinator Training Manual. Manages maintenance and usage of one state vehicle. Maintains cleanliness of the inside and outside of the vehicle by getting routine car washes and vacuuming.
Maintains a monthly log of mileage traveled in employees' personal vehicles on State business, which is also used for completion of ORM's Risk Exposure Report. Maintains records on all vehicle maintenance and forwards them to Property Control. Authorizes repairs of state vehicles. Responsible for obtaining annual inspection sticker and keeping valid fuel cards. Services independently as the liaison between OCD-CDBG, LGAP, and Property Control regarding vehicle management issues, problems, changes, and policies and procedures. Reviews fuel and vehicle repair invoices (Fuelman) and prepares the documents for approval by the Director.
Serves as backup to Administrative Program Specialist A.
